How To Choose a Solar Company

Putting solar panels on your roof could lower your electricity payments while benefiting the planet by reducing your carbon footprint through renewable energy use. Key considerations when looking at local solar installers are as follows.

Check Licensing

It's imperative that your solar installer has the proper licensing. This helps ensure that the work is done correctly using current installation best practices. Michigan law has a de facto licensing requirement for solar photovoltaic installers. In other words, there's no explicit requirement for solar installers to have a license, but workers dealing with electrical wiring jobs do need a license. Solar thermal systems must be installed by a licensed mechanical contractor.

Read Customer Reviews

Check the Better Business Bureau (BBB), Google Reviews, TrustPilot, and other review sites to see what past customers are saying about local solar providers. Detailed reviews can help you assess a provider's integrity and customer service. Be wary of providers with few or mainly poor reviews.

Compare Multiple Quotes

Get free, detailed quotes from 3–5 solar companies. A quote should list all costs and identify the solar parts included. Comparing several quotes can help you find the option that best fits your budget.

Ask About the Warranty

Quality solar installations should include strong workmanship and performance guarantees. A workmanship guarantee addresses any installation defects (such as cracks in the panels, poor wiring, or poor alignment), while a performance guarantee ensures a certain level of energy production. Strong guarantees demonstrate a company's confidence in its work.

Evaluate Financing and Incentives

Solar power can help reduce your electricity costs long-term. When evaluating solar panel's cost and value, be sure to weigh these considerations.

  • Research federal and state tax credits: A 26% federal tax credit for solar the applies to total system costs is available through 2032. Many states also have incentives. These credits provide substantial savings for solar buyers.
  • Look into utility rebates: Local power companies may have extra financial benefits to incentivize homeowners to install solar panels. Review the qualification rules and rebate amounts with your local provider to figure out your potential savings.
  • Compare system purchase options: Solar panels may be paid for upfront or financed over time with loans or leases. Confirm key financing details like annual percentage rate (APR), payment schedule, fees, and ownership implications when choosing to finance solar panels.

Cost of Solar Installation in Atlas

Atlas homeowners typically spend about $17,718 on home solar systems after federal tax refunds. Solar arrays in Atlas cost approximately $4,060 per kilowatt, with the average residential solar system being 6.2 kilowatts. An estimate from a local solar provider will include costs for labor, permit fees, and preliminary work, and will account for your system's size, panel type, and capacity. Some homeowners prefer to lease their solar panels in order to reduce upfront costs.

Frequently Asked Questions About Solar in Atlas, MI

Generally speaking, a solar photovoltaic (PV) array can be used to power any household appliance or system that uses electricity. In the simplest case, you can use a solar water heating system.

With home solar panels, you can recoup the cost of the system over time, lower your property's emissions, and be better prepared if there's an outage to the local grid.

It depends on where you live and the kind of panels you plan to use. Atlas can experience long, hard winters, so we recommend installing your system in the spring months to maximize your generation for the year.

Your payback period is the time to earn a net profit from your solar panels. It will vary based on the average sunlight in your area, their rated capacity, and the rate your utility charges per kilowatt of power. Atlas gets a moderate amount of sunlight each day, so you could expect a maximum payback period of 15.3 years per 5 kW of power depending on other factors.

The answer ultimately depends on your specific situation. You'll be eligible for a federal tax credit of up to 30% of the system's cost, as well as state or local incentives depending on where you are. As for insurance, you'll need to notify your insurer about your new solar panels. Your premium may increase due to added property values, but you'll have peace of mind if a covered event happens to the system.

Solar panels are gaining in popularity for their high efficiency and low maintenance costs. Depending on how much sunlight your property receives, you may find they're the best performing source of renewable energy compared to others.
